Starting the Day: Hotel Pickup & Scenic Drive
Your day begins early at 8:00 am with a hotel pickup, which is especially convenient if you’re staying in Fez and want to avoid the hassle of organizing transport. The journey from Fez to Chefchaouen spans roughly a couple of hours, but the time flies thanks to the striking views of Morocco’s rugged landscape. The driver, often multilingual and friendly, will take you through winding mountain roads lined with lush greenery and panoramic vistas. Several reviewers mention how the drive itself is like a sightseeing experience, with many stopping for photos along the way.
Stop 1: Chefchaouen Medina
Arriving at the Medina of Chefchaouen, you’ll be struck by its uniform blue hue—an Instagram-worthy scene that’s even more captivating in person. The medina is compact, making it easy to wander and soak up the atmosphere without feeling overwhelmed. Visitors love the simplicity and authenticity of the streets, with many reviewers describing it as a place where you can get lost and still feel welcome.
The Kasbah Museum, located in Uta El Hammam Square, is a highlight. While entry is free, it’s a chance to get a glimpse of local history and architecture. Reviewers mention how the narrow alleyways, artisans’ shops, and local cafes create a lively yet relaxed vibe. Some spend around two hours here, taking photos, shopping for souvenirs, or just enjoying a coffee break.
Stop 2: Bouzafer Mosque & Rass El Ma Waterfall
Next, you’ll visit the Spanish Mosque near Rass El Ma waterfall. This spot offers an exceptional view of the medina from above—perfect for panoramic photos. Visitors often remark on the serenity of this spot, with some describing it as a peaceful retreat from the bustling streets below.
The Ras El Ma area, at the top of the medina, is considered the most iconic part of Chefchaouen. It’s the backdrop for countless pictures, with flowing water, traditional homes, and the mountains framing the scene. The hour spent here is ideal for appreciating the town’s unique vibe and snapping memorable photos.
Stop 3: Uta El Hamma Square
Concluding your exploration, many reviewers recommend taking a moment at Uta El Hamma Square to relax, sip a Moroccan coffee, and watch street life unfold. It’s a great place to soak in the atmosphere before heading back to Fez.

Return Journey & Drop-off
After a day filled with sights and fresh mountain air, your driver will return you to your hotel in Fez. The timing is flexible enough to ensure you’re back before evening, allowing for a relaxed dinner or evening walk.

Practical Aspects & Traveler Insights
Transportation & Timing
The private, air-conditioned vehicle ensures a comfortable ride, which many reviewers say is the best way to enjoy the mountains without fatigue. The tour starts at 8:00 am, giving plenty of time for sightseeing and returning before dusk. The roughly two-hour drive each way allows travelers to relax, take photos, and enjoy the scenery without feeling rushed.
Flexibility & Independence
Since it’s an unguided tour, there’s no commentary during the stops. For those who love discovering places at their own speed, this is a major plus. However, if you prefer guided insights, you might need to do some additional research beforehand or hire a guide locally.

FAQ
Is hotel pickup included?
Yes, the tour includes hotel pickup and drop-off, making the whole experience seamless and hassle-free.
What should I wear?
The tour recommends smart casual attire. Like any Moroccan city, light layers and comfortable shoes are advisable for walking around the medina.
How long is the drive from Fez to Chefchaouen?
The drive takes approximately two hours each way, offering scenic mountain views and photo opportunities en route.
Can I explore Chefchaouen independently?
Yes, since this is an unguided tour, you’ll have the freedom to wander the medina, visit spots like Ras El Ma, or just relax at local cafes.
What’s included in the price?
The fee covers private transportation in an air-conditioned vehicle, hotel pickup and drop-off, and a professional driver who speaks multiple languages.
Are there any additional costs?
Food and drinks are not included, so you might want to bring some snacks or plan to buy local refreshments during your exploration.
Do I need to book in advance?
Yes, booking ahead is recommended to secure your preferred date. The tour offers free cancellation up to 24 hours before, adding flexibility.
